ASCSM-26.000MHZ-LR-T Equivalent & Substitute Parts
Part Overview
The ASCSM-26.000MHZ-LR-T is a 26 MHz MEMS-based XO (Standard) oscillator manufactured by Abracon LLC. This component operates across a wide supply voltage range of 1.7V to 3.6V with CMOS output and Enable/Disable functionality. The part is currently listed as Obsolete, necessitating identification of functionally equivalent alternatives for ongoing system support and new designs requiring 26 MHz oscillation at reduced supply voltage specifications.

Substitute Part Grouping Explanation
The ASCO-26.000MHZ-L-T3 qualifies as a functional substitute based on the following alignment criteria:
Matching Parameters:
- Frequency: 26 MHz (exact match)
- Output Type: CMOS (exact match)
- Function: Enable/Disable (exact match)
- Operating Temperature Range: -40°C ~ 85°C (exact match)
- RoHS Compliance: ROHS3 Compliant (exact match)
- REACH Status: REACH Unaffected (exact match)
Substitution Constraints: The ASCO-26.000MHZ-L-T3 operates at a fixed 3.3V supply voltage, whereas the ASCSM-26.000MHZ-LR-T supports 1.7V to 3.6V. This substitution is valid only for applications where the system supply voltage is 3.3V. The ASCO variant uses crystal-based resonator technology instead of MEMS, with relaxed frequency stability (±50ppm vs. ±25ppm) and different packaging (4-SMD, No Lead vs. 4-UFBGA, CSPBGA).

Engineering Selection Recommendations
The ASCO-26.000MHZ-L-T3 is suitable as a substitute for the obsolete ASCSM-26.000MHZ-LR-T under the following conditions:
- System supply voltage is fixed at 3.3V
- Frequency stability tolerance of ±50ppm is acceptable for the application
- PCB layout accommodates the 4-SMD, No Lead package format
- Crystal-based resonator performance meets application requirements
Both parts maintain ROHS3 compliance and REACH unaffected status, ensuring regulatory alignment. The ASCO variant is currently in active production status, providing supply chain continuity for the obsolete ASCSM model.
Frequently Asked Questions (FAQ)
Q: Can the ASCO-26.000MHZ-L-T3 replace the ASCSM-26.000MHZ-LR-T in all applications?
A: No. The ASCO variant is limited to 3.3V operation. Substitution is valid only if your system operates at 3.3V supply voltage. The ASCSM supports 1.7V to 3.6V, providing broader voltage compatibility.
Q: What is the difference between MEMS and crystal-based oscillators?
A: The ASCSM uses MEMS (Micro-Electro-Mechanical Systems) resonator technology, while the ASCO uses a crystal resonator. Both generate 26 MHz output with CMOS logic levels. The MEMS variant offers tighter frequency stability (±25ppm) compared to the crystal variant (±50ppm).
Q: Are the packages compatible?
A: No. The ASCSM uses 4-UFBGA or CSPBGA packaging, while the ASCO uses 4-SMD, No Lead packaging. PCB footprints differ and require separate design layouts.
Q: Does the ASCO-26.000MHZ-L-T3 support the same Enable/Disable functionality?
A: Yes. Both parts provide Enable/Disable control functionality for power management applications.
Q: What are the compliance differences?
A: Both parts are ROHS3 compliant and REACH unaffected. The ASCSM has MSL 1 (Unlimited) moisture sensitivity, while the ASCO has Not Applicable MSL rating, indicating different handling requirements during storage and assembly.
